Default Nitroglycerin to treat RSD?

I am starting in with a new pain management group this week and one of the doctor's made a comment that they are seeing good results (not sure in what way) by applying nigroglycerin cream to an area just outside of where RSD nerves are troublesome. This doctor mentioned it can help in wound healing and has helped his patients with RSD in their feet.

I don't have any more info at this time because I just had a consultation today with a follow-up in two weeks. Has anyone ever heard of this as part of a treatment plan?
